      <description>I'm wondering if my Sittison (Sitterson) family of Perquiman County NC in the 1790's was actually a misspelling of Citizen.  The 1790 census had:&lt;br&gt;Isaac Sitterson 1-1-5-0-0&lt;br&gt;Thomas Sitterson 1-3-2-0-0&lt;br&gt;Samuel Sitterson 1-0-2-1-0&lt;br&gt;Joseph Sitterson 1-1-5-0-0&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;Ann Sitteson married Richard Hatfield in Perquimans County NC in 1789.&lt;br&gt;  Any ideas?</description>

      <description>Need info on William Citizen, Sr. He came to Louisiana from North Caralina and married Agnes/Agathe Hebert in March, 1920 (2nd marriage). He had 3 sons with his 1st wife and 11 children with his 2nd. All of the children were born in Church Point, La. He died in October, 1941 in CP. Thanks for any info.</description>
